## Welcome to Wanderquill

Wanderquill is the audio-guide app for the Brellford Hall museum. Tours are authored in the Curator console, synced nightly, and cached on visitor devices so the galleries' terrible reception doesn't matter. Most maintenance is updating tour content and pruning stale audio bundles. Before touching anything, read the architecture overview we keep on the internal page.

runbook for yadug-hahap: https://jira.qorvelsys.internal/display/pages/browse/browse/a55b

Subject: Handover — ParcelPing webhook rotation

Taking over from Dray tonight. Status for plugin authors: the ParcelPing delivery-event webhook is stable again after Tuesday's retry storm; signatures now use the v2 scheme, v1 is rejected as of this week. If your plugin still sees 401s, regenerate the signing secret in the dev portal. Nothing else open. Questions about the v2 migration go here.

escalation mailbox, kaweg-kahif: druwyn.sordor@nelvroworks.corp

**Internal Memo — Closure of the Tarnfield Office**

To all department heads: the Tarnfield satellite office will close at the end of Q3. Headcount is eleven; most roles transfer to the Greywall hub, with remote arrangements for the remainder. Lease exit costs are within the approved envelope. Do not communicate this beyond your direct reports until the staff briefing. Facilities will handle decommissioning. The rationale tied to next year's plans is set out below.

management briefing: Project Fenion slips by one quarter because of the supplier delay.